
This is the easiest and best pumpkin pie in the world and the favorite pie of Adam, Jeremy, Tyler, Tara and Trevor Smith -- my five grandkids.
1 9-inch pastry shell
1 can pumpkin
1 can sweetened condensed milk
2 eggs, beaten
1 teaspoon cinnamon
1/2 teaspoon ginger
1/2 teaspoon nutmeg
Preheat oven to 425°. In a large mixing bowl, combine all ingredients. Mix well and turn into pastry shell. Bake 15 minutes; reduce heat to 350° and continue baking 20 minutes until done. Butter crust edge.
This wonderful pie doesn't reek of cloves. Kids love it as much as adults.
